Flores Family

The Flores family has been in coffee production since the 1970s, rooted in the Cajarmarca region. Finca El Morito was founded by the patriarch of the Flores family, Faustino Flores, starting in 2009 when the Flores family relocated to the San Ignacio province of Cajamarca. With a passion for innovation and a focus on quality, the Flores family have steadily improved in both quality and variety of production on their farm. As a close knit family and community, the second and third generations have progressed and expanded on Faustino’s work to bring the family estate and community to where it is today.


El Morito and Fredesvinda

Concentrating in the northern region of Cajamarca the Finca El Morito have expanded internally by creating a familial community of producers, with 70% of coffee produced direct from family estates, and the remaining producers are within the immediate communities of the Flores Chilcon family. Today, quality production from Finca El Morito comprises of coffees from the Cutervo and San Ignacio Provinces of Cajarmarca. As a result of his hard work, the legacy of Faustino Flores and Finca El Morito have been rewarded by placing multiple times in the Cup of Excellence auctions, as recent as 2022.

This lot was produced by Fredesvinda Estela. Fredesvinda Estela is a young coffee farmer who along with her husband David Flores, raise and support their two children through coffee farming. Since starting her farm in 2017, she has consistently made positive changes and improvements to her plots and infrastructure. Thanks to those changes, her coffees have become renowned for their consistency, unique profiles and high cup scores; which she takes great pride in. Fredesvinda grows a number of varietals on her farm including Caturro Amarillo (Yellow Caturra), Bourbon, Marshell and Catuai.

Brewing coffee at home

Best brewed 15–49 days post-roast

When you leave your whole beans to rest (inside the sealed bag) until our recommended window, you’re brewing at optimum flavour and acidity.

This time allows for the gas compounds, absorbed during the roasting process, to leave the coffee. If you brew too early, it may not be bad, but you’ll miss out on each coffee’s best flavour.

What is ‘specialty coffee’?

The definitions and references to specialty coffee are tricky, if not controversial.

Historically, and as most people see it these days, specialty coffee is Arabica beans that score over 80 in the old Specialty Coffee Association point scale. Today, the SCA refers to specialty coffee as “a coffee or coffee experience that is recognised for its distinctive attributes, resulting in a higher value within the marketplace.”

Our single origins are Arabica +85 SCA score and our blend components Arabica +80, which could be considered ‘true specialty’ coffee. Though we prefer to use the term ‘high quality’ and back this claim with solid traceability data.
